About the Role:
JEM Treatment, Inc is looking for a dedicated Certified Alcohol and Drug Counselor (CADC) to join our team in Waukegan, IL. to make a real difference in the lives of individuals and families affected by substance use disorders. 



Responsibilities:
     

  • Perform initial evaluations and assessments
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ans, conduct continued stay reviews, aftercare planning and discharges in accordance with patient needs 
  • Responsible to produce and maintain accurate and thorough treatment records in patient's chart in compliance with federal and state regulations 
  • Conducts individual and group therapy 
  • Provide education on HIV, Hepatitis and other health issues
  • Work with outside agencies to coordinate patient care to both patients being admitted and patients leaving the program
  • Ability to work effectively with diverse populations in a compassionate, non-judgmental manner 
Requirements:
  • Active CADC (Certified Alcohol and Drug Counselor) certification in the state of Illinois
  • Minimum eighteen (18) months as a licensed CADC
  • Previous experience in a methadone clinic is highly desirable
  • Knowledge of federal and state guidelines and ASAM criteria
  • Strong clinical documentation skills
  • Treat all patients with respect and dignity and protect their rights and confidentiality 
  • Strong communication and organizational skills
  • The ability to work effectively within a team
  • Punctuality is a must
  • A valid driver's license and reliable transportation is required
  • Must pass a background check and drug screen as required by law
